Common Misconceptions



Common misconceptions regarding cold laser treatment can bring about complication and skepticism among clients looking for alternative treatments. One prevalent misconception is that cold laser treatment entails using dangerous radiation. Actually, cold laser therapy uses low-level laser light that doesn't produce heat or create damage to cells.

One more mistaken belief is that cold laser treatment is painful, when in fact, it's a non-invasive and painless treatment. Some individuals additionally think that cold laser therapy is only reliable for surface-level issues, such as skin disease. Nevertheless, research study has revealed its performance in treating a wide variety of conditions, consisting of musculoskeletal injuries and chronic pain.

Scientific Proof



Misunderstandings about cold laser therapy can be resolved by examining the clinical evidence sustaining its efficacy. Countless researches have examined the efficiency of cold laser therapy in numerous clinical conditions, such as discomfort administration, cells repair work, and inflammation reduction. Research study has revealed that cold laser therapy can help speed up the recovery process by promoting mobile repair work and enhancing blood circulation in the targeted area.

In a study published in the journal Pain Research study and Monitoring, scientists found that cold laser treatment significantly minimized pain degrees in clients with persistent neck pain compared to a placebo treatment.

An additional research study in the Journal of Rheumatology showed the positive impacts of cold laser treatment in decreasing inflammation and boosting joint feature in individuals with rheumatoid arthritis.

Perks and Threats



What're the potential advantages and dangers associated with cold laser treatment?

Cold laser therapy provides numerous benefits such as minimized swelling, pain relief, and sped up cells repair service. By advertising mobile function and circulation, it can help in healing wounds, lowering swelling, and enhancing variety of motion. Additionally, this non-invasive treatment is commonly fast, painless, and requires no downtime, making it a convenient choice for several people.

Nevertheless, like any clinical treatment, cold laser therapy does come with some risks. While uncommon, possible side effects might consist of mild prickling, short-lived skin inflammation, or a minor increase suffering. It's critical to guarantee that the therapy is administered by a qualified healthcare expert to lessen any kind of negative impacts and maximize the advantages.

Furthermore, cold laser therapy may not be suitable for everybody, specifically individuals with specific medical conditions or expectant ladies, so speaking with a doctor prior to beginning treatment is important to identify its suitability for your specific circumstance.
